Innovative storage bin designed from the ground up for maximum efficiency in 3D printing's Vase Mode. Say goodbye to excessive printing times and filament waste. This model combines a clean, minimalist design with exceptional functionality and rapid production, making it perfect for organizing small parts, electronic components, screws, nuts, and accessories. βš™οΈ Key Features and Design Innovations Dedicated Vase Mode Design: Specifically engineered for printing with no infill and a single wall thickness (ideally matched to your nozzle diameter, e.g., 0.4mm or 0.6mm). This slashes print time by up to 70% and minimizes material consumption.Extreme Stacking Stability: The specially contoured base and top edge allow for secure and stable vertical stacking of multiple bins.
